(R)-3-Hydroxymyristic Acid Tri(dicyclohexylammonium Salt), cataloged under CAS number 76062-98-1, is a chemically synthesized derivative of myristic acid, a 14-carbon saturated fatty acid, which has been modified to include three dicyclohexylammonium groups. This modification greatly influences the compound′s physical properties, including solubility and ionic character, making it an intriguing subject for various non-medical research fields. The presence of the (R)-configuration at the third carbon introduces chirality, providing a unique opportunity to study the stereochemical effects on the behavior of fatty acids in different environments. In research, this compound has been primarily utilized in the study of surface chemistry and interaction with organic and inorganic substances, offering insights into the assembly of complex lipid structures on surfaces and interfaces. The tri(dicyclohexylammonium) groups enhance the molecule′s ability to form stable ionic interactions, which is beneficial in investigating the formation and stability of lipid bilayers and micelles, crucial in the development of models for studying membrane dynamics and lipid interactions. Additionally, the amphiphilic nature of this compound, combining hydrophobic and hydrophilic elements, allows for exploration into its use as a surfactant, potentially informing innovations in the production of emulsifiers, dispersants, and other industrial applications where control of molecular interactions at interfaces is desired.
